Fig/honey Tart Recipe
Vanilla shortcrust, honey crème légère, fig/orange marmalade and fresh figs

Method
Crust Preparation
- 1
Make the Shortcrust
In a mixing bowl, combine the flour, powdered sugar, and salt. Add the cold cubed butter and mix until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Stir in the egg yolk and vanilla extract until the dough comes together. Wrap in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es.
- 2
Honey Crème Légère Preparation
- 3
Prepare the Gelatin
In a small bowl, sprinkle the gelatin over the water and let it bloom for about 5 minutes.
- 4
Make the Honey Crème Légère
In a mixing bowl, whip the heavy cream until soft peaks form. In a separate bowl, mix the honey and vanilla extract. Gently fold the whipped cream into the honey mixture. Heat the bloomed gelatin until dissolved and then fold it into the honey crème mixture. Refrigerate until set.
Assembly
- 5
Assemble the Tart
Spread the orange marmalade over the cooled tart crust. Spoon the honey crème légère on top and smooth it out. Arrange the fresh fig slices on top of the crème. Chill the tart for at least 1 hour before serving.
